Clydebank and Milngavie was a county constituency in Scotland. It returned on Member of Parliament (MP) to the House of Commons of the Parliament of the United Kingdom from 1983 until 2005, when it was redistributed to West Dunbartonshire and East Dunbartonshire as part of a major reorganisation of Scottish constituencies.

The similarly named constituency of Clydebank and Milngavie continues for the Scottish Parliament.

1983-1997: Clydebank District, and the Bearsden and Milngavie District wards of Barloch, Clober, Craigdhu, and Keystone.

1997-2005: Clydebank District, and the Bearsden and Milngavie District electoral division of Milngavie/Kilmardinny.
